Myth #1: Shilajit is a Magical Cure-All

The Reality

While Shilajit boasts a plethora of health benefits, it is not a magical elixir that can cure every ailment. Shilajit is a natural resin rich in minerals, antioxidants, and fulvic acid, making it a valuable supplement for various health concerns. However, it should be seen as a complementary addition to a healthy lifestyle rather than a sole remedy for all ailments.

Myth #2: All Shilajit is the Same

The Reality

This myth suggests that all Shilajit products are equal in quality and efficacy. In truth, the quality of Shilajit can vary significantly based on its source and processing methods. Authentic Shilajit is sourced from pristine mountain regions and undergoes rigorous purification to remove impurities. It’s crucial to choose a reputable supplier to ensure you’re getting genuine, high-quality Shilajit.

Myth #3: Shilajit Has No Side Effects

The Reality

While Shilajit is generally safe for most people when used as directed, it’s essential to be aware of potential side effects. Some individuals may experience mild gastrointestinal discomfort or allergic reactions. As with any supplement, it’s wise to start with a small dosage and consult a healthcare professional if you have concerns or pre-existing medical conditions.

Myth #4: Shilajit is a Recent Discovery

The Reality

Contrary to popular belief, Shilajit is far from being a recent discovery. It has a rich history that spans thousands of years, with documented use in Ayurvedic and traditional medicine practices. Indigenous communities in the Himalayan region have been harnessing the power of Shilajit for generations.

Myth #7: Shilajit Has No Scientific Backing

The Reality

Some skeptics claim that Shilajit lacks scientific evidence to support its purported benefits. In reality, there is a growing body of research that explores the various health aspects of Shilajit. Studies have highlighted its antioxidant properties, potential anti-inflammatory effects, and positive impact on cognitive function.
